🗊 Программирование ветвящихся алгоритмов. Условный оператор

Категория: Образование
Нажмите для полного просмотра!
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№1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№2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№3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№4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№5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№6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№7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№8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№9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№10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№11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№12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№13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№14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№15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№16

Вы можете ознакомиться и скачать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ор. Презентация содержит 16 слайдов. Презентации для любого класса можно скачать бесплатно. Если материал и наш сайт презентаций Вам понравились – поделитесь им с друзьями с помощью социальных кнопок и добавьте в закладки в своем браузере.

Слайды и текст этой презентации


Слайд 1





Программирование
ветвящихся алгоритмов
Условный оператор
Описание слайда:
Программирование ветвящихся алгоритмов Условный оператор

Слайд 2





ВОПРОСЫ ДЛЯ ПОВТОРЕНИЯ
Какие типы алгоритмических структур вам известны?
Следование, ветвление и циклические алгоритмы.
На прошлых уроках мы с вами разбирали …
линейные алгоритмы 
Как вы думаете, какие типы алгоритмических структур мы сегодня будем разбирать?
Ветвление
Описание слайда:
ВОПРОСЫ ДЛЯ ПОВТОРЕНИЯ Какие типы алгоритмических структур вам известны? Следование, ветвление и циклические алгоритмы. На прошлых уроках мы с вами разбирали … линейные алгоритмы Как вы думаете, какие типы алгоритмических структур мы сегодня будем разбирать? Ветвление

Слайд 3





АЛГОРИТМИЧЕСКАЯ СТРУКТУРА «ВЕТВЛЕНИЕ»
Форма организации действий, при которых в зависимости от выполнения некоторого условия происходит одна или другая последовательность действий, называется ветвлением.
На языке программирования Pascal ветвление кодируется с использованием условного оператора if … then … else.
Описание слайда:
АЛГОРИТМИЧЕСКАЯ СТРУКТУРА «ВЕТВЛЕНИЕ» Форма организации действий, при которых в зависимости от выполнения некоторого условия происходит одна или другая последовательность действий, называется ветвлением. На языке программирования Pascal ветвление кодируется с использованием условного оператора if … then … else.

Слайд 4





1) Полная форма
1) Полная форма
if <условие> then <оператор 1> else <оператор 2>;
2) Неполная форма
if <условие> then <оператор>;

Операторы 1 и 2 могут быть простыми или составными.
Если условие принимает значение true (истина), то выполняется оператор 1, если – false (ложь), то оператор 2.
Описание слайда:
1) Полная форма 1) Полная форма if <условие> then <оператор 1> else <оператор 2>; 2) Неполная форма if <условие> then <оператор>; Операторы 1 и 2 могут быть простыми или составными. Если условие принимает значение true (истина), то выполняется оператор 1, если – false (ложь), то оператор 2.

Слайд 5





if <условие> then <оператор 1> else <оператор 2>;
if <условие> then <оператор 1> else <оператор 2>;
Описание слайда:
if <условие> then <оператор 1> else <оператор 2>; if <условие> then <оператор 1> else <оператор 2>;

Слайд 6





if <условие> then <оператор>;
if <условие> then <оператор>;
Описание слайда:
if <условие> then <оператор>; if <условие> then <оператор>;

Слайд 7





простое										составное
простое										составное
операции отношений					логические операции
=		равно									not		не
<		меньше								and	и
>		больше								or		или
<=	меньше или равно
>=	больше или равно
<>	не равно
Примеры: 1) if (n>0) then n:=n+2;
2) if (n<0) and (n<>-3) then n:=n+1;
Описание слайда:
простое составное простое составное операции отношений логические операции = равно not не < меньше and и > больше or или <= меньше или равно >= больше или равно <> не равно Примеры: 1) if (n>0) then n:=n+2; 2) if (n<0) and (n<>-3) then n:=n+1;

Слайд 8





1) a:=3; b:=2;
1) a:=3; b:=2;
if (a>b) then d:=a else d:=b;
Ответ:
	 3
2) a:=-3;
b:=2;
if (a>b) then d:=a else d:=b;
Ответ: 
		2
Описание слайда:
1) a:=3; b:=2; 1) a:=3; b:=2; if (a>b) then d:=a else d:=b; Ответ: 3 2) a:=-3; b:=2; if (a>b) then d:=a else d:=b; Ответ: 2

Слайд 9





3) a:=2; b:=3;
3) a:=2; b:=3;
d:=5;
if (a>b) then d:=a  else
			begin
				d:=b;
				d:=d+a;
			end;
Ответ:
		5
Описание слайда:
3) a:=2; b:=3; 3) a:=2; b:=3; d:=5; if (a>b) then d:=a else begin d:=b; d:=d+a; end; Ответ: 5

Слайд 10





СОСТАВИТЬ БЛОК-СХЕМУ И НАПИСАТЬ ТЕКСТ ПРОГРАММЫ ДЛЯ РЕШЕНИЯ ЗАДАЧ:
1) Даны два целых числа. Найти наименьшее из них.
2) Ввести число. Если оно неотрицательно, вычесть из него 30, в противном случае прибавить к нему 70.
3) Ввести целое число и определить четное оно или нет.
Описание слайда:
СОСТАВИТЬ БЛОК-СХЕМУ И НАПИСАТЬ ТЕКСТ ПРОГРАММЫ ДЛЯ РЕШЕНИЯ ЗАДАЧ: 1) Даны два целых числа. Найти наименьшее из них. 2) Ввести число. Если оно неотрицательно, вычесть из него 30, в противном случае прибавить к нему 70. 3) Ввести целое число и определить четное оно или нет.

Слайд 11


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№11
Описание слайда:

Слайд 12





ВВЕСТИ ЧИСЛО. ЕСЛИ ОНО НЕОТРИЦАТЕЛЬНО, ВЫЧЕСТЬ 30, ИНАЧЕ ПРИБАВИТЬ 70
Описание слайда:
ВВЕСТИ ЧИСЛО. ЕСЛИ ОНО НЕОТРИЦАТЕЛЬНО, ВЫЧЕСТЬ 30, ИНАЧЕ ПРИБАВИТЬ 70

Слайд 13


Презентация на тему: Программирование ветвящихся алгоритмов. Условный оператор, слайд №13
Описание слайда:

Слайд 14





ВЫПОЛНЕНИЕ КОМПЬЮТЕРНОГО ТЕСТА
Мультимедийный тест по информатике "Язык программирования Pascal" (Переменные: тип, имя, значение. Оператор присваивания. Условный оператор»)
Описание слайда:
ВЫПОЛНЕНИЕ КОМПЬЮТЕРНОГО ТЕСТА Мультимедийный тест по информатике "Язык программирования Pascal" (Переменные: тип, имя, значение. Оператор присваивания. Условный оператор»)

Слайд 15





ЗАДАЧИ ДЛЯ САМОСТОЯТЕЛЬНОГО РЕШЕНИЯ
1)   Ввести 2 числа. Если их произведение отрицательно, умножить его на 2 и вывести на экран, в противном случае увеличить его в 1,5 раза и вывести на экран.
2)  Ввести число. Если оно четное, разделить его на 4, в противном случае умножить на 5.
3)  Даны целые числа m, n. Если числа не равны, то заменить каждое из них одним и тем же числом, равным большему из исходных, а если равны, то заменить числа нулями.
Описание слайда:
ЗАДАЧИ ДЛЯ САМОСТОЯТЕЛЬНОГО РЕШЕНИЯ 1) Ввести 2 числа. Если их произведение отрицательно, умножить его на 2 и вывести на экран, в противном случае увеличить его в 1,5 раза и вывести на экран. 2) Ввести число. Если оно четное, разделить его на 4, в противном случае умножить на 5. 3) Даны целые числа m, n. Если числа не равны, то заменить каждое из них одним и тем же числом, равным большему из исходных, а если равны, то заменить числа нулями.

Слайд 16





ИСПОЛЬЗОВАННАЯ ЛИТЕРАТУРА:
Угринович Н.Д. Информатика и ИКТ: учебник для 9 класса. М.:БИНОМ. Лаборатория знаний, 2010
Семакин И.Г., Хеннер Е.К. Задачник-практикум в 2 т.: Том 1. М.: БИНОМ. Лаборатория знаний, 2010
http://www.uchportal.ru/load/283-1-0-51164
Рисунки из коллекции Microsoft Office.
Описание слайда:
ИСПОЛЬЗОВАННАЯ ЛИТЕРАТУРА: Угринович Н.Д. Информатика и ИКТ: учебник для 9 класса. М.:БИНОМ. Лаборатория знаний, 2010 Семакин И.Г., Хеннер Е.К. Задачник-практикум в 2 т.: Том 1. М.: БИНОМ. Лаборатория знаний, 2010 http://www.uchportal.ru/load/283-1-0-51164 Рисунки из коллекции Microsoft Office.



Похожие презентации
Mypresentation.ru
Загрузить презентацию